One of the public policy considerations should be that larger
vehicles are generally more expensive and purchased by higher income
individuals.We often hear about affordability issues and I would
think that urban or low- income people(or anyone) who purchase smaller vehicles
would benefit by having a lower rate(assuming the lower liability
cost would more than offset the higher PIP cost for smaller
vehicles).
This would seem to me to be a significant benefit, in addition to
having the rates be more cost-based , of having liability rates vary by
model.
